A tube mill compared to a ball mill__________________?
Correct answer: A. Has a higher length/diameter ratio
- A. Has a higher length/diameter ratio
- B. Produces a coarser product
- C. Has a higher diameter/length ratio
- D. Uses much larger balls
Explanation
A tube mill is essentially a long, narrow grinding mill, so its length-to-diameter ratio is greater than that of a ball mill. It generally produces a finer, more uniform product rather than a coarser one.
